Output 68cd51a622d125579a067e60239cf0305142fbbe1ff5285f9a4cbdb5c5c45e12:21

value
200268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3f7a0d3c16f3744bb0492638a8742f1c7cebfa OP_EQUAL
address
3Ef9vE6VZznjiLhDYuFYvTW9AJbW4jZTCL
transaction
68cd51a622d125579a067e60239cf0305142fbbe1ff5285f9a4cbdb5c5c45e12
spent
true